Pakistan Gold Prices Plummet Amid International Market Decline
Gold prices in Pakistan dropped on Tuesday as they followed the decline in the international market. The price of gold per tola decreased by Rs500 and reached Rs427,936. This is a significant drop from Monday's price when gold per tola reached Rs428,436 after gaining Rs1,700 during the day.
The price of 10-gram gold also fell by Rs428 and was sold at Rs366,886, according to rates shared by the All-Pakistan Gems and Jewellers Sarafa Association (APGJSA). Meanwhile, the international rate of gold declined by $5 to reach $4,055 per ounce with a premium of $20.
The price of silver increased by Rs60 to reach Rs6,351 per tola. The fluctuation in prices is likely due to changes in global demand and supply.
